About Drugs & Medical Devices Law in Zhongshan, China

Drugs and medical devices play a crucial role in healthcare across Zhongshan, China. The sector is strictly regulated to ensure the safety, efficacy, and quality of products reaching patients and healthcare institutions. Laws governing this field are designed to prevent counterfeit medicines, ensure proper approval and registration of drugs and devices, and monitor their manufacturing and distribution. Compliance with these rules is essential for all businesses and professionals involved, including manufacturers, importers, distributors, and healthcare providers.

Local Laws Overview

The framework for drugs and medical devices in Zhongshan is mainly guided by national legislation, including the Drug Administration Law and the Medical Devices Regulation, with implementation by local authorities. Key aspects include:

  • All pharmaceuticals and medical devices must be approved and registered with the National Medical Products Administration (NMPA) before manufacture or sale.
  • Strict requirements for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) and Good Supply Practice (GSP) must be followed at all stages of production and distribution.
  • Advertising and labeling are heavily regulated, with specific content and language requirements.
  • Reporting of adverse events and product recalls is mandatory and must follow official procedures.
  • Counterfeit and unapproved products are subject to severe penalties, including fines and criminal prosecution.
  • Local health authorities in Zhongshan monitor compliance, conduct inspections, and enforce penalties.

Understanding the local interpretation and enforcement of these laws is key for successful operation within Zhongshan.

Frequently Asked Questions

What authority regulates drugs and medical devices in Zhongshan?

The local branch of the National Medical Products Administration (NMPA), together with the Zhongshan Health Commission, oversees drugs and medical devices regulation in Zhongshan.

How do I register a new drug in Zhongshan?

You must file an application with the NMPA, providing detailed clinical data, research, and manufacturing information. Products cannot be sold until approval is granted.

Are there specific labeling requirements for drugs and devices?

Yes. Packaging must include information in Mandarin Chinese, list active ingredients, manufacturer details, approval numbers, and usage instructions as per local standards.

What should I do if my product is subject to a recall?

You must immediately report to the relevant authority, notify all distributors and users, stop sales, and cooperate fully with investigations as per official procedures.

Can foreign drugs or devices be sold in Zhongshan?

Yes, but they must first obtain approval from the NMPA and comply with import regulations and local testing requirements.

What penalties exist for selling unregistered drugs or devices?

Penalties may include heavy fines, confiscation of products, loss of business licenses, and possible criminal prosecution for serious violations.

How do I respond to a regulatory inspection?

Cooperate fully, provide requested documents, and ensure all required records and licenses are up to date. Legal counsel can assist during and after inspections.

What are the requirements for advertising medical products?

All advertisements must be approved by authorities, be factual, omit misleading claims, and comply with detailed content regulations.

How are adverse events reported?

Manufacturers, distributors, and healthcare providers must submit reports to the NMPA and local health authorities using designated online systems and forms.

Can individuals sue for harm caused by defective drugs or devices?

Yes. Victims may pursue compensation through product liability claims, provided they can demonstrate harm and a causal link to the product.
